WARNING: Tsunami 419

Sun, 2 Jan 2005 Source: --

JUST AS YOU wondered whether human nature could sink any lower, the spams start arriving requesting money for charities that don't exist.
These mails are designed to capitalise on the misery of hundreds of thousands of people affected by the tsunami that swept the coasts of the Indian Ocean early this week.
They invite you to donate funds into dubious bank accounts with dubious fake "charitable names".
So watch out for these dubious emails, and if you want to contribute, make sure you do so by giving to a recognised charity.
